Additionally, if you feel any more problems after going through the process, then consult your doctor. The benefits of the procedure generally outweigh the side-effects and risk of the cure. However, you can experience some complications, but it is not very frequent. Moreover, the only worst part of the whole process is the pinching you feel from the injection. But it is not as bad as people expect it to be. Many people fear from lumbar puncture or spinal tap to be an excruciating and uncomfortable procedure. An MRI or CT scan of your brain before carrying out the process can eliminate any such issue. It can lead to menacing shifting of brain tissue, which results in compression or brainstem herniation. : If you have issues in your brain like a tumor or abscess, then the tissue’s leaking can worsen it. Brain compression or Brainstem herniation You may suffer through illness in the puncture are, though it is rare. InfectionĪs the process involves breaking a part of your skin, there is always a risk of disease. ![]() However, bleeding in the spinal canal is a rare situation. There is also a risk of bleeding in the puncture site or the spinal canal. Moreover, it can cause an electric twinge that is felt down in your leg and quite uncomfortable. In some cases, the needle which is inserted by the doctor injures a particular nerve in the Cuada equina. Pain or numbnessĪfter a lumbar puncture, you may experience pain or numbness at the puncture site. However, post-lumbar puncture headaches can last up to a week or sometimes more. Moreover, the headache usually stays while you are standing or sitting. In addition to this, vomiting, nausea, and dizziness may also accompany the headache. You will start experiencing a headache after several hours, which continues for two days. This headache is due to the leaking of nearby tissue from the puncture site. They are: HeadacheĪround one-fourth of people who carry out lumbar puncture later experience headaches. However, there are some risks and side-effects associated with the spinal tap.
